Wisconsin Statutes

§ 181.0602 — Consideration and certificates.

181.0602 Except as provided in its articles of incorporation or bylaws, a corporation may admit members for no consideration or for such consideration as is determined by the board. A corporation may issue certificates evidencing membership in the corporation.
